Personal data (usually referred to just as „data“ below) will only be processed by us to the extent necessary and for the purpose of providing a functional and user-friendly website, including its contents, and the services offered there.
Per Art. 4 No. 1 of Regulation (EU) 2016/679, i.e. the General Data Protection Regulation (hereinafter referred to as the „GDPR“), „processing“ refers to any operation or set of operations such as collection, recording, organization, structuring, storage, adaptation, alteration, retrieval, consultation, use, disclosure by transmission, dissemination, or otherwise making available, alignment, or combination, restriction, erasure, or destruction performed on personal data, whether by automated means or not.
The following privacy policy is intended to inform you in particular about the type, scope, purpose, duration, and legal basis for the processing of such data either under our own control or in conjunction with others. We also inform you below about the third-party components we use to optimize our website and improve the user experience which may result in said third parties also processing data they collect and control.

III. Information about the data processing
1. External Hosting (Hostinger)
We host our website with the following provider: HOSTINGER operations, UAB Švitrigailos str. 34, Vilnius 03230, Lithuania.
For technical reasons, server log files (browser type/version, operating system, referrer URL, pages visited, date/time, and IP address) are collected to ensure a secure and stable website. The legal basis for this is Art. 6 Para. 1 lit. f) GDPR (legitimate interest in the stability and security of the website). We have concluded a Data Processing Agreement (DPA) with Hostinger.
2. Cookies
a) Session cookies: We use cookies to make our website more user-friendly and secure (Art. 6 Para. 1 lit. f GDPR). These are deleted when you close your browser.
b) Disabling cookies: You can refuse or delete cookies in your browser settings. However, some functions of our site may be restricted.
3. Adobe Fonts
We use Adobe Fonts for the visual design of our website. Provider: Adobe Systems Incorporated, 345 Park Avenue, San Jose, CA 95110-2704, USA. When you access a page, your browser loads the required web fonts from Adobe servers. This allows Adobe to know your IP address. The use of Adobe Fonts is based on Art. 6 Para. 1 lit. f) GDPR (legitimate interest in an attractive presentation of our portfolio).
4. Vimeo
We use plugins from the video portal Vimeo Inc., 555 West 18th Street, New York, New York 10011, USA. If you visit a page with an embedded Vimeo video, a connection to Vimeo's servers is established. Vimeo receives your IP address and info on which page you visited. If you are logged into your Vimeo account, Vimeo can associate your behavior with your profile. This processing is based on Art. 6 Para. 1 lit. f) GDPR. For more info: https://vimeo.com/privacy.
